I have found that the Ultrafire 602D is a very bright small light, it works great with my X1. The X1 is used 90% of the time with its long runtime and just about perfect output for daily tasks, and the 10% where a brighter light is needed out pops the 602D from my change pocket to really light up the area.
I think of it as the Kel-Tec P3AT of pocket "tactical" lights. Small enough to carry constantly, no matter what you wear, and big enough to do the job.
I may have to look at the Fenix P1 if this one ever gives up the ghost, or my wife swipes it like she has threatened.
